Mesothelioma Compensation Claim

A mesothelioma compensation claim seeks financial compensation for medical expenses and other losses. Compensation also covers wrongful deaths benefits for family members.

To determine if a person is eligible, mesothelioma lawyers investigate the history of the victim's asbestos exposure and other determinants. They assist in filing legal documents and will represent their clients in negotiations and court proceedings.

Personal injury claims

Mesothelioma attorneys can help victims file lawsuits for personal injury or the wrongful death of asbestos-related companies. The compensation awarded in these cases can cover a victim's loss of wages and medical expenses, and may also cover funeral costs and suffering and pain.

The illness has completely changed the lives of many people who were exposed to asbestos. They had to cease work and often required specialized treatment. This can result in them losing their income and not being able to support their family. It can also be expensive to travel to receive treatment or to obtain the necessary medical equipment.

In addition to mesothelioma payouts from lawsuit settlements, patients and their families can seek money-based compensation from asbestos trust funds or through a wrongful death claim. Mesothelioma lawyers can help patients file these types of claims and determine if they are eligible to receive compensation through asbestos trust funds.

Every state has its own statute of limitations, but in most states victims need to file a lawsuit within one and three years after their diagnosis. It is crucial to contact a seasoned mesothelioma lawyer right away to ensure that they don't run out of time to file a lawsuit for their particular case.

Many asbestos manufacturers have set trust funds to pay out compensation to victims, while avoiding any further liability from mesothelioma lawsuits. A mesothelioma law lawyer who is skilled can assist clients to determine which asbestos companies have trust funds, and then guide them through the process of submitting claims.

The estate of a loved one who passed away due mesothelioma, or another asbestos-related disease, can file a wrongful death claim. This type of claim seeks compensation for loss of companionship financial stability and emotional anguish and more.

Spouses, children or parents are able to file wrongful death lawsuits. Also, executors of a will financial dependents, life partners and legal guardians may also file a lawsuit. In most instances, a wrongful death lawsuit must be filed by a family member of the mesothelioma patient however, some states permit non-family members to file a lawsuit on behalf of a loved one who has passed away from this horrible disease.

Trust fund claims

Asbestos victims may be eligible for compensation in addition to settlements reached in the court or awarded by lawsuits. This is because companies that have been reorganized have established trust funds to avoid litigation. These asbestos trusts were created to help families and members of the family receive the financial support they require following an asbestos diagnosis or after a loved one has died from mesothelioma.

Mesothelioma trust funds have specific conditions to ensure that victims receive fair compensation for their asbestos-related illness. Patients must meet certain requirements which include the diagnosis of a medical professional, a working history and exposure to asbestos. Mesothelioma lawyers have experience filing these types of claims and ensuring that victims are awarded the highest amount of compensation.

A lawyer with experience can assist you in the process of applying for a mesothelioma fund. The asbestos trusts will require an extensive medical and work history so they can verify the claim and determine if it is eligible. mesothelioma law firms lawyers will also discuss any potential liens or setoffs that could affect trust award amounts.

After a mesothelioma lawsuit - visit the following website page - lawyer has completed all the necessary paperwork, he or she will then submit the claim to an asbestos trust. The trust will either conduct an rapid review or conduct an individual review of the specific circumstances of each case. Once a dollar amount has been determined, the trustees will make the claimant a payment.

Asbestos victims should be aware that there are limitations on the time they have to file a mesothelioma trust claim, as well as other federal and state laws that govern how financial compensation is calculated. State law also allows for the setoff of trust payouts against the court's award in certain cases.

In addition to mesothelioma claims trust claims, victims and their loved ones may seek compensation through wrongful death lawsuits or VA benefits. The wrongful death claim provides compensation for the loss of a loved one due to asbestos exposure. These claims include a cash award for funeral costs, burial costs as well as lost wages. VA benefits are available to veterans who were exposed to asbestos on military ships, in shipyards and while constructing asbestos-contaminated barracks.
